Here are some suggestions to help you select the perfect vinyl siding color:
* Consider your home's design. A vintage home may look best in neutral colors like white, while a more modern home could benefit from bolder hues like blue.
* Consider the colors of your roof and other exterior features. You want your siding color to blend in with these elements for a cohesive look.
* Avoid hesitating to be creative with color! Vinyl siding comes in a broad range of colors, so you're sure to find something that suits your taste.
* Take samples of different vinyl siding colors and look at them on your house in various light conditions. This will help you get a better sense of how the color will show up in real life.
